Microplastics Research Lab

Ongoing Research

Our lab focuses on the fate, transport, and environmental impacts of microplastics across different media.

Key Research Areas
microplastics car wheels

Microplastics in Air

  • Inhalational exposure from synthetic fabrics and clothing
  • Airborne transport and deposition
microplastic in water microplastic in water

Microplastics in Water

  • Abundance and distribution in stormwater detention ponds
  • Wastewater biosolids and runoff contamination
microplastic in soil

Microplastics in Soil (Especially Agricultural)

  • Impacts on soil hydrology, water retention, plant dynamics
  • Fate and transport in agricultural settings
  • Effects on soil-water-plant systems
